How can employees effectively handle challenging customers who may have different communication styles or preferences, while still maintaining a positive interaction?
Employees can effectively handle challenging customers with different communication styles by actively listening to their needs and adapting their communication style to match the customer's preferences. It is important to remain calm, patient, and empathetic, even in difficult situations. Employees should strive to find common ground with the customer and focus on finding solutions to their concerns. It is also helpful to seek guidance from a supervisor or manager if the situation becomes too difficult to handle alone.
